Personalised Plates are currently on a vehicle and they need to be attached to a used car or registered demo.
1.Remove and replace plates on trade
(the personalised plate is now free)
2.Transfer sold vehicle with current plates on it
3.Replace the stock plate on the sold vehicle with the personalised plate
4.Acquire trade-in with new stock plate number
Personalised Plates are not on another vehicle (vacant)
1.Transfer sold vehicle with current plates on it 2.Replace the stock plate on the sold vehicle with the personalised plate a. Open the replacement plate transaction b. Select ‘other vehicle’ c. Enter the stock plate details, state, make, model, VIN d. Select how you will be making the ownership selection (this is the owner of the registration) and select client card or enter CRN e. Click on new plate tab f. Select personalised plate, enter the personalised plate details g. Enter the date of replacement h. Tick ‘print label’ i. Click on Surrendered plate tab j. Select Plate style, surrender reason (normally replaced with owned), and the number of plates k. Click send
Personalised Plate is on the car we are selling but we want to put stock plates on it
1.Replace Personalised plates on sold vehicle with a stock plate a. Open the replacement plate transaction b. Select ‘Dealer Stock’ c. Enter the personalised plate details, state, make, model, VIN d. Select how you will be making the ownership selection (this is the owner of the plate) and select client card or enter CRN e. Tick ‘is this a personalised plate’ (you will ALWAYS tick this when removing a personalised plate from a vehicle, note that the surrendered plate tab disappears – you wont be surrendering these plates) f. Click on new plate tab g. Select stock plate h. Enter the date of replacement i. Tick ‘print label’ j. Click send
(the personalised plate is now free)
2.Transfer sold vehicle with stock plates on it |
